Bill Text: TX HB954 | 2011-2012 | 82nd Legislature | Introduced
Bill Title: Relating to an employee's transportation and storage of certain firearms or ammunition while on certain property owned or controlled by the employee's employer.
Sponsorship: Partisan Bill (Republican 1)
Status: (Introduced - Dead) 2011-02-28 - Referred to Homeland Security & Public Safety [HB954 Detail]

| relating to an employee's transportation and storage of certain | ||
| firearms or ammunition while on certain property owned or | ||
| controlled by the employee's employer. | ||
| BE IT ENACTED BY THE LEGISLATURE OF THE STATE OF TEXAS: | ||
| SECTION 1. Chapter 52, Labor Code, is amended by adding | ||
| Subchapter G to read as follows: | ||
| SUBCHAPTER G. RESTRICTIONS ON PROHIBITING EMPLOYEE TRANSPORTATION | ||
| OR STORAGE OF CERTAIN FIREARMS OR AMMUNITION | ||
| Sec. 52.061. RESTRICTION ON PROHIBITING EMPLOYEE ACCESS TO | ||
| OR STORAGE OF FIREARM OR AMMUNITION. A public or private employer | ||
| may not prohibit an employee who holds a license to carry a | ||
| concealed handgun under Subchapter H, Chapter 411, Government Code, | ||
| who otherwise lawfully possesses a firearm, or who lawfully | ||
| possesses ammunition from transporting or storing a firearm or | ||
| ammunition the employee is authorized by law to possess in a locked, | ||
| privately owned motor vehicle in a parking lot, parking garage, or | ||
| other parking area the employer provides for employees. | ||
| Sec. 52.062. EXCEPTIONS. (a) Section 52.061 does not: | ||
| (1) prohibit a public or private employer from | ||
| adopting a policy requiring that any firearm described by Section | ||
| 52.061, while on property controlled by the employer, must be | ||
| stored in a locked, privately owned motor vehicle and hidden from | ||
| plain view or locked in a case or container located in the vehicle | ||
| while the vehicle is unattended; | ||
| (2) prohibit a public or private employer from | ||
| prohibiting an employee who holds a license to carry a concealed | ||
| handgun under Subchapter H, Chapter 411, Government Code, or who | ||
| otherwise lawfully possesses a firearm, from transporting or | ||
| storing a firearm the employee is authorized by law to possess in a | ||
| locked, privately owned motor vehicle in a parking area the | ||
| employer provides employees if: | ||
| (A) access to the parking area is restricted or | ||
| limited through the use of a fence, gate, security station, sign, or | ||
| other means of restricting or limiting general public access; and | ||
| (B) the employer provides: | ||
| (i) an alternative location on the | ||
| employer's property for the employee to securely store the | ||
| employee's unloaded firearm while on the employer's property; or | ||
| (ii) an alternative parking area reasonably | ||
| close to the main parking area in which employees and other persons | ||
| may transport or store firearms in locked, privately owned motor | ||
| vehicles; | ||
| (3) authorize a person who holds a license to carry a | ||
| concealed handgun under Subchapter H, Chapter 411, Government Code, | ||
| who otherwise lawfully possesses a firearm, or who lawfully | ||
| possesses ammunition to possess a firearm or ammunition on any | ||
| property where the possession of a firearm or ammunition is | ||
| prohibited by state or federal law; or | ||
| (4) apply to a vehicle owned or leased by a public or | ||
| private employer and used by an employee in the course and scope of | ||
| the employee's employment, unless the employee is required to | ||
| transport or store a firearm in the official discharge of the | ||
| employee's duties. | ||
| (b) Section 52.061 does not prohibit an employer from | ||
| prohibiting an employee who holds a license to carry a concealed | ||
| handgun under Subchapter H, Chapter 411, Government Code, or who | ||
| otherwise lawfully possesses a firearm, from possessing a firearm | ||
| the employee is otherwise authorized by law to possess on the | ||
| premises of the employer's business. In this subsection, | ||
| "premises" has the meaning assigned by Section 46.035(f)(3), Penal | ||
| Code. | ||
| Sec. 52.063. IMMUNITY FROM CIVIL LIABILITY. Except in | ||
| cases of gross negligence, a public or private employer or the | ||
| employer's agent is not liable in a civil action, other than a civil | ||
| action based on a violation of Section 52.061, for damages | ||
| resulting from or arising out of an occurrence involving a firearm | ||
| or ammunition transported or stored in accordance with Section | ||
| 52.061. | ||
| SECTION 2. Section 411.203, Government Code, is amended to | ||
| read as follows: | ||
| Sec. 411.203. RIGHTS OF EMPLOYERS. This subchapter does | ||
| not prevent or otherwise limit the right of a public or private | ||
| employer to prohibit persons who are licensed under this subchapter | ||
| from carrying a concealed handgun on the premises of the business. | ||
| In this section, "premises" has the meaning assigned by Section | ||
| 46.035(f)(3), Penal Code. | ||
| SECTION 3. The change in law made by this Act applies only | ||
| to a cause of action that accrues on or after the effective date of | ||
| this Act. A cause of action that accrues before that date is | ||
| governed by the law as it existed immediately before the effective | ||
| date of this Act, and that law is continued in effect for that | ||
| purpose. | ||
| SECTION 4. This Act takes effect September 1, 2011. | ||
